Secondly, I'm worried about the price of lithium. Power battery system is the most expensive component in new energy vehicles, and lithium metal is an important raw material for producing power batteries. With the outbreak of demand for new energy vehicles, the price of lithium has also soared, from the lowest 40,000 yuan/ton in this cycle to the latest breakthrough of 500,000 yuan/ton. The market rumors that a car factory stopped accepting new orders for two low-cost new energy vehicles. The market interprets this as the loss of low-priced models due to rising costs, and they are worried that they will see more and more cars in the future. Enterprises can't bear the cost pressure brought by the rising price of lithium.

Finally, compared with pure electric trucks, large and medium-sized new energy trucks cannot use coaxial bridges. In the future, it is possible to gradually shift from direct motor drive to integrated bridge. Integrated axle refers to the form of electric drive assembly in which motor, transmission/reducer, differential and axle are highly integrated. Similar to the coaxial bridge, it can also reduce the volume of the assembly and place more batteries for medium and heavy electric trucks. The technology of integrated bridge is not as mature as we thought, and the cost is still relatively high.
